MRI Technologist

Allina Health
Mercy Hospital Unity Campus
Part-time

Description

Performs diagnostic radiological imaging, as defined by the location of department. These procedures would be as directed by providers or radiologist, providing timely and quality service to patients.

Follows Imaging Department policies to maintain a safe, efficient and economical environment. Interacts with patients to welcome, explain and respond to questions and concerns during and following the procedure.

See additional job description details for modality specific information.

Principle Responsibilities

Completes procedures in compliance with physician orders and department guidelinesIdentifies patient with two identifiers.

Documents accurately all needed aspects of the procedure.Observes and communicates with patient, responding to needs.Maintains safe patient environment in procedure area.

Performs procedures with high degree of accuracyDemonstrates appropriate knowledge of all diagnostic equipment.Maintains work knowledge and competence.

Gathers all relevant information to assist in interpretation of images.Verifies all imaging has appropriately transferred to imaging storage and retrieval system.

Provides accurate clerical functionUses Excellian (electronic medical record).Understands the Enterprise Medical Imaging / Picture Archiving and Communication System.

Ensures all documentation is complete post procedure.

  • Communicates with supervisor and teamReports problems, issues or ideas.Provides assistance, ideas and information to support the work of others.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Required Qualifications

  • Vocational or Technical Training graduate of accredited School of Radiologic Technology program
  • 0 to 2 years medical imaging experience in Computerized Tomography (CT),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I), Interventional Radiology (IR), or Mammography

Licenses / Certifications

  • Registered Technologist - The American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) required must be registered upon hire
  • Mammography advanced registry (M) within one year of hire, if working in that specialty area
  • Site specific advanced registry details as follows :

Computerized Tomography (CT)

New Ulm required certification within two years

Must meet at least ONE of the requirements below within 60-days of hire :

Current BLS certification from the American Heart Association

Current BLS certification from the American Red Cross

Allina in-house BLS training

Physical Demands

  • Medium Work* :
  • Lifting weight Up to 32 lbs. occasionally (*Allina Safe Patient Moving Policy), Up to 25 lbs. frequently
